A pay-as-you-will children's museum in downtown Tacoma
The Children's Museum of Tacoma is an interactive museum on Pacific Avenue in downtown Tacoma, run by the Greentrike non-profit. Admission is pay-as-you-will, designed to keep play accessible regardless of family budget.
Programs and exhibits
The museum focuses on early learners through early elementary, with hands-on exhibits and structured programs. Programs include:
- Hands-on permanent exhibits
- Wee Ones Weekly themed activities for members
- Play to Learn programs
- Low Sensory Hours on Wednesday afternoons
- Birthday parties and event rentals
- Group visits

Experience
Best fit for families with infants through early-elementary kids who want a low-cost, low-pressure museum stop. The donation-only model and Low Sensory Hours make it usable for families that wouldn't otherwise budget for paid attractions.
